You plan to go skiing this weekend in Tennessee. The ski resort charges $18.50 per hour in addition to a $100 deposit to rent sk
Rina8888 [55]

Answer:

Part a) y=18.50x+100

Part b) The total cost is \$220.25

Part c) see the explanation

Step-by-step explanation:

Part a) Write a linear equation to represent this situation

Define the variables

Let

x ----> the number of hours

y ----> the total cost in dollars

we know that

The linear equation in slope intercept form is equal to

y=mx+b

where

m is the slope or the unit rate

b is the y-intercept or initial value (value of y when the value of x is equal to zero)

In this problem we have that

The unit rate or slope is equal to

m=\$18.50\ per\ hour

The y-intercept or initial value is equal to

b=\$100

substitute

y=18.50x+100

Part b) Use the equation to find the total cost to rent skis from 8:30 am to 3:00 pm

Remember that

3:00 pm=15:00

so

from 8:30 am to 3:00 pm, the total hours is equal to

15:00 -8:30=6:30=6.5 h

For x=6.5 h

substitute in the linear equation and solve for y

y=18.50(6.5)+100\\y=\$220.25

Part c) What does your answer mean in context of the problem?

we have that

y=220.25

That means -----> The total cost to rent skis for 6.5 hours is equal to $220.25

A cylindrical container's lateral surface is to be covered by a label. The container's diameter is 5 inches, and its height is 8
Nezavi [6.7K]

Answer:

The correct option is C. 126 in²

Step-by-step explanation:

Diameter of the container = 5 inches

⇒ radius of the container = 2.5 inches

Height of the container = 8 inches

To find how much paper is needed to create the label : We need to find the lateral surface area of the cylindrical shaped container

Lateral Surface Area of Cylinder = 2·π × radius × height

                                                      = 2 × 3.14 × 2.5 × 8

                                                      = 125.66 square inches

                                                      ≈ 126 square inches

Hence, 126 square inches of paper is needed to create the label.

So, The correct option is C. 126 in²

Towers A and B are located 5 miles apart. A ranger spots a fire at a 42-degree angle from tower A. Another fire ranger spots the
lord [1]

Answer: The fire is 3.5 miles from tower B

Step-by-step explanation: Please refer to the attached diagram. The triangle in the attached diagram illustrates the clues given in the question. Both rangers are standing at points A and B respectively with a distance of 5 miles between them, which is line AB. Also, one ranger spots a fire from a tower at an angle of 42 degrees, which is point A. Another ranger spots the same fire from another tower, but from an angle of 64 degrees, which is point B. The fire is at point C on the triangle. Now we have a triangle with only one side known (5 miles) and three angles known (the third angle is computed as 180 - {64+42} which equals 74) which are 64 degrees, 42 degrees and 74 degrees.

The distance from the fire to tower B is calculated using the law of sines. (Note that this is not a right angled triangle, hence we cannot use trigonometric ratios). The law of sines is expressed as follows;

a/SinA = b/SinB or

a/SinA = c/SinC

Depending on the sides and angles we are given and the ones we are to calculate.

The distance from the fire to tower B is line BC, labeled as a in our diagram. Using the law of sines

a/SinA = c/SinC

(Note also that a is directly facing angle A, c is directly facing angle C, and so on)

a/SinA = c/SinC

a/Sin 42 = 5/Sin 74

By cross multiplication we now have

a (Sin 74) = 5 (Sin 42)

Divide both sides of the equation by Sin 74 and we now arrive at

a = 5 (Sin 42)/Sin 74

a = 5 (0.6691)/0.9613

a = 3.3455/0.9613

a = 3.4802

{rounded to the nearest tenth of a mile, a equals 3.5}

Therefore the distance from tower B to the fire is approximately 3.5 miles
